What is Slope?

In mathematics and related fields, the slope of a line represents its steepness and direction. We get its slope when we divide the vertical change to the horizontal change between any two points on the line.

The slope is a fundamental concept in algebra, calculus, and geometry, and it has various practical applications:

  • In Geometry: The slope helps determine the angle of inclination of a line.
  • In Engineering: It’s used to design and assess gradients in roads, ramps, and roofs.
  • In Construction: It helps in ensuring proper drainage and alignment.
  • In Real Estate: The slope of a property affects its usability and value.

The formula for calculating the slope (mmm) of a line between two points (x1,y1) and (x2,y2) is m = y2-y1x2-x1

Where:

  • y2-y1​ Is the change in the vertical direction (rise).
  • x2-x1 is the change in the horizontal direction (run).

Example;

What is the slope of a line which passes through the points?

Data:

  • Point 1: (x1,y1)  = (3,4)
  • Point 2: (x2,y2) =(7,10)

Solution

Apply the Slope Formula

 m = y2-y1x2-x1

m = 10-47-3 = 1.5 

Result: 1.5

The positive slope of 1.5 indicates that the line is increasing; for every unit increase in the horizontal direction, the vertical direction increases by 1.5 units.
